What Is the Massachusetts FAIR Plan?

The FAIR Plan (quick for

Truthful Entry to Insurance coverage Necessities

) is a state-backed owners insurance coverage program accessible by the

Massachusetts Property Insurance coverage Underwriting Affiliation (MPIUA)

. It was created to supply insurance coverage to owners who’re unable to safe protection by conventional insurance coverage carriers.

The Massachusetts FAIR Plan was established in 1968 by the state legislature as a

residual market resolution

— designed to supply property insurance coverage to owners who can’t safe protection by conventional insurance coverage corporations.

In easy phrases, it’s a

security internet

for houses that non-public insurers contemplate too “high-risk” or too pricey to insure by commonplace markets.

Why insure with the

FAIR Plan

?

  • Personal insurers have denied your property protection

  • Your property is situated in a

    high-risk space

    (coastal zones, high-crime neighborhoods, flood-prone zones)

  • You’ve had a number of prior claims

  • Your property has structural points or older techniques that commonplace insurers don’t wish to cowl

You need to additionally meet sure primary circumstances — for instance, the house

can’t be vacant or condemned

and

you could have taken cheap steps to keep up the property.

What Does the FAIR Plan Cowl — and What It Doesn’t

✅ What it covers:

Not like what many consider, the FAIR Plan

does provide commonplace owners insurance policies

— together with HO-2, HO-3, HO-4 and HO-6 types — that means you could be eligible for:

  • Fireplace and smoke injury

  • Windstorm or hail

  • Theft and vandalism

  • Unintentional water discharge

  • Snow or ice collapse

  • Injury from automobiles or plane

  • Private property (if included)

  • Alternative value protection (if {qualifications} are met)

❌ What it does 

not

 embrace or limits:

  • No reductions

    for bundling, loyalty, or protecting units

  • Fewer accessible endorsements

    and optionally available coverages

  • Might not robotically embrace protection like

    legal responsibility, mildew, or water backup

  • You’ll want separate insurance policies for

    flood

    or

    earthquake

    safety

  • Some insurance policies are written on

    precise money worth

    when you don’t meet alternative value eligibility

  • Dwelling

    most restrict

    of $1mil

How A lot Does the FAIR Plan Value?

The FAIR Plan makes use of

commonplace base premiums

like different insurers, however

doesn’t provide reductions

— which implies it’s typically

dearer

than a private-market coverage for a similar residence.

If your property qualifies for the standard insurer later, you might be able to

scale back your value and enhance your protection

by transferring off the FAIR Plan.
